How to Get Tested for STDs in Spindale, North Carolina

In Spindale, you have access to several reliable methods for STD testing, each offering different levels of convenience, cost, and confidentiality. Whether you need immediate results or a low-cost solution near you, here is an overview of the available options:

1. Private STD Clinics (Best for Speed & Privacy)

Visiting a private clinic is often the most discreet and dependable method for STD testing in Spindale. This is the ideal choice for those seeking anonymity and quick answers.

  • Turnaround Time: Fast results, typically within 1 to 2 days.
  • Convenience: Many locations accept walk-ins with no appointment required.
  • Privacy: Strict HIPAA compliance ensures your personal health information remains confidential.
  • Accessibility: With a nationwide network, finding a location in Spindale is easy.

2. Local Public Health Clinics (Best for Affordability)

Spindale offers various public and community clinics that provide low-cost or free STD testing services.

  • Cost: Services are often free or based on a sliding income scale.
  • Considerations: These clinics generally require appointments and may have longer wait times for results compared to private labs.
  • Privacy: While committed to patient confidentiality, it is recommended to ask about specific data handling practices if you have concerns about shared medical records.

3. At-Home STD Testing (Best for Convenience)

For those who prefer to test from the comfort of their own home, at-home STD testing kits are a viable option.

  • How it Works: Purchase a kit online or at a local Spindale pharmacy, collect the sample privately, and mail it to a certified lab.
  • Turnaround Time: Results are usually available via a secure online portal within a few days to a week.
  • Discretion: Kits arrive in discreet packaging to ensure your privacy is protected throughout the process.

How At-Home STD Testing Works

You can opt for an at-home STD test kit as they provide a convenient and private method to screen for sexually transmitted infections without the need to visit a clinic. These kits are perfect for individuals who prefer managing their health from the comfort of their home.

Select Your Kit

Pick a kit either online or at a Spindale, NC store depending on the infections you wish to screen for. Some kits target infections such as syphilis while others offer a wider panel, for testing multiple STIs.

Collect Your Sample

Follow the instructions to collect a sample โ€“ this could involve providing urine, a finger-prick blood sample, or using a swab on the genitals, throat, or rectum.

Send It In

Use the prepaid envelope to send your sample to the lab.

Receive Results

Get your results within a few days through a secure online portal, phone, or app.

Next Steps

After receiving a test result various services are available to provide assistance, such as consultations with healthcare experts, treatment choices or recommendations for care. It is advisable to schedule a follow up appointment with your primary healthcare provider for further consultation and guidance.

Which STDs Can You Get Tested for in Spindale?

Knowing which STD tests are necessary is important for your well-being. Viral infections are chronic and can be managed with available medications and therapies. Bacterial infections may require retesting to ensure that treatments have been effective as expected.

STDType of InfectionHow Itโ€™s TestedWhen to Restest
Oral HerpesViralSwab of a sore, culture, or blood testN/A  (lifelong infection)
Genital HerpesViralSwab of a sore, culture, or blood testN/A  (lifelong infection)
HIVViralBlood testN/A  (lifelong infection)
GonorrheaBacterialBlood, swab, or urine tests3 Months post treatment
ChlamydiaBacterialBlood, swab, or urine tests2 Months post treatment
SyphilisBacterialBlood tests3 Months post treatment
Hepatitis AViralBlood testN/A  (lifelong infection)
Hepatitis BViralBlood testN/A  (lifelong infection)
Hepatitis CViralBlood testN/A  (lifelong infection)
TrichomoniasisParasiticUrine test2 Weeks post treatment

When should I get tested after exposure?

When should I get tested after exposure?

Timing for testing after potential exposure varies by STD:

  • Chlamydia: Testing is recommended 1-2 weeks after exposure.
  • Gonorrhea: Testing is advisable 1-2 weeks post-exposure.
  • HIV: Testing can be done 2-4 weeks after exposure, with follow-up testing at 3 months for accurate results.
  • Syphilis: Testing should occur within 3 weeks following exposure.
  • Herpes: Testing is suggested around 2-12 weeks after exposure, depending on symptoms.
What does a comprehensive STD test panel include?

What does a comprehensive STD test panel include?

A comprehensive STD test panel typically includes tests for:

  • Chlamydia
  • Gonorrhea
  • Syphilis
  • HIV
  • Herpes (HSV-1 and HSV-2)

Additional testing may be recommended based on individual risk factors or symptoms.
